Incident
Chief Troutman was accidentally shot and killed by one of his officers during an arrest situation. The chief and several officers had arrested three suspects and placed them in the patrol vehicle. One of the prisoners started to resist and one of the officers struck him in the head with the barrel of his gun. The gun fired on impact, striking Chief Troutman in the head.
Chief Troutman had served with the agency for 3 years.
Survivors
He was survived by his wife and five children.
